It is quite literally a rich day of racing at Gulstream Park on Saturday, as it will feature six Graded Stakes with total prize money equaling $16.7 million dollars. Culminating with the 12th and final race of the day, the 3rd annual Pegasus World Cup Invitational with a purse of $9 million. Here then is how the Daily Racing Blog sees that race:
Clearly CITY OF LIGHT and ACCELERATE are the stand-outs (rightfully so), but unfortunately they will be wagered on quite heavily, therefore offering no Value. Readers of DRB know that this is unacceptable to us, so we hope it plays out in this order…or there-about.
10. AUDIBLE, 10-1 (Todd Pletcher/Flavien Prat): Last year’s third-place Kentucky Derby finisher will be back at the site of his 2018 Florida Derby (G1) victory. There will be Value given his defeat in his Pegasus prep race, the Harlan’s Holiday (G3). You have to respect his human connections, and maybe they were gearing him toward this one all the while.
3. CITY OF LIGHTS, 5-2 (Michael McCarthy/Javier Castellano): The Breeders’ Cup Dirt Mile winner has proven versatile and beat race favorite ACCELERATE the last time they ran at this distance in the 2018 Oaklawn Handicap (G2).
5. ACCELERATE, 9-5 (John Sadler/Joel Rosario): The Horse of the Year finalist swept California’s Grade 1 races for older horses in 2018 and capped it with a win outside his base in the Breeders’ Cup Classic at Churchill Downs.
12. PATTERNRECOGNITION, 10-1 (Chad Brown/Jose Ortiz): He could just be getting good for Chad Brown, who has notched consecutive Graded scores in the Kelso (G2) and Cigar Mile (G1) with this 5-year-old who hadn’t tried a Stakes Race until September.
4. SEEKING THE SOUL, 12-1 (Dallas Stewart/John Velazquez): A Grade 1 winner back in 2017, he ran in the 2018 Pegasus as well. He finished 2nd in the Breeders’ Cup Dirt Mile to CITY OF LIGHT while beating third place finisher BRAVAZO.
1. BRAVAZO, 12-1 (D. Wayne Lukas/Luis Saez): This colt (now four) showed up at every big spot as a sophomore and contended against older in his final two starts of 2018. He has to break through at some point, right?
